Logistic boom: from which countries are cars most often imported to Russia

Autologistics in the new circumstances is gaining momentum. Car hunger in Russia has not disappeared, but who will be the first to satisfy it? While official sellers disagree with officials on the terms of further work, the volumes of “parallel” deliveries are actively growing.

This is evidenced by the statistics actually published by the deliverers. As it became known to colleagues from Izvestia, in June 2023 Russians used services for the transportation of cars from other countries and regions three times more than in the first summer month of 2022.

At the same time, Avito Services analysts note an 18% increase in the number of transport companies on their platform. Usually cars are imported from neighboring countries of Armenia, Georgia and Belarus. Among other things, the delivery of cars from European countries, but also from China, Japan and South Korea has been intensified.

As for domestic transport, here the main volumes still revolve around the capital. Car transport routes to and from Moscow account for almost half (48%) of the total volume. However, the regions are gradually increasing their activity and the transport share is being redistributed in favor of the regions. For example, the popularity of deliveries from Vladivostok has grown from 8% in 2022 to 23% in 2023.

Thus, we see that the laws of economics still work in Russia. If there is a demand, there will be people who can meet it despite any restrictive measures. For the sake of profit, suppliers are willing to endlessly complicate logistics. Another thing is that all this ultimately has a negative impact on prices. In the first half of this year, cars in Russia have increased in price by an average of 8% compared to the reporting period of 2022.
